19/05/30 16:50:09.91 HezPhiGP.net
var SupportCalculator = {
createTotalStatus: function(unit) {
// unitの一定範囲(既定3マス)にいるtargetUnitを探す
for (i = 0; i < count; i++) {
index = indexArray[i];
x = CurrentMap.getX(index);
y = CurrentMap.getY(index);
targetUnit = PosChecker.getUnitFromPos(x, y);
if (targetUnit !== null) {
// targetUnitが見つかった場合は、支援データをtotalStatusに加算
this._collectStatus(unit, targetUnit, totalStatus);
※
}
}
この※ の所にtaragetUnitにカスタムパラメータを追加する記述を入れてみたら
それに反応してtaragetUnitのパラメータが増減するようにはできたんだけど
どうも「支援範囲と関係なくマップ上の全ユニットのパラメータに補正がかかる」ようになってるんだよな。
何が駄目なんだろう?